How To Migrate Data From Microsoft Access To SQL Server Los Angeles



Worth of Microsoft Access in Your Organization
Mid to big companies could have hundreds to thousands of computer. Each desktop computer has common software application that enables personnel to achieve computing tasks without the intervention of the organization's IT department. This offers the primary tenet of desktop computer: equipping users to boost efficiency as well as reduced expenses with decentralized computing.

As the globe's most preferred desktop computer database, Microsoft Gain access to is used in almost all companies that utilize Microsoft Windows. As individuals end up being much more competent in the operation of these applications, they start to determine options to business tasks that they themselves could implement. The natural development of this procedure is that spread sheets as well as data sources are developed and preserved by end-users to handle their everyday tasks.

This vibrant permits both performance as well as dexterity as individuals are encouraged to solve service issues without the treatment of their organization's Infotech facilities. Microsoft Accessibility suits this space by offering a desktop computer database atmosphere where end-users can promptly develop database applications with tables, inquiries, kinds as well as records. Access is ideal for inexpensive solitary individual or workgroup database applications.

But this power has a rate. As even more customers use Microsoft Access to handle their job, problems of information security, reliability, maintainability, scalability and also monitoring end up being intense. Individuals who developed these solutions are seldom trained to be database professionals, designers or system administrators. As data sources grow out of the capabilities of the original author, they have to move into a much more robust environment.

While some individuals consider this a reason why end-users shouldn't ever use Microsoft Access, we consider this to be the exemption rather than the rule. The majority of Microsoft Access databases are produced by end-users and also never have to graduate to the following degree. Carrying out a strategy to develop every end-user data source "properly" would be a significant waste of sources.

For the uncommon Microsoft Accessibility data sources that are so successful that they should advance, SQL Server supplies the next all-natural development. Without losing the existing investment in the application (table layouts, information, questions, types, records, macros and also components), data can be moved to SQL Server and also the Access database linked to it. As Soon As in SQL Server, various other platforms such as Aesthetic Studio.NET can be made use of to develop Windows, web and/or mobile remedies. The Access database application might be entirely changed or a crossbreed service could be produced.

To find out more, read our paper Microsoft Gain access to within a Company's Total Data source Approach.

Microsoft Access as well as SQL Database Architectures

Microsoft Access is the premier desktop data source product offered for Microsoft Windows. Since its intro in 1992, Gain access to has actually offered a functional system for novices and power customers to produce single-user as well as small workgroup database applications.

Microsoft Access has actually appreciated excellent success due to the fact that it spearheaded the concept of tipping customers through an uphill struggle with the use of Wizards. This, together with an instinctive question designer, one of the best desktop coverage devices and also the incorporation of macros and a coding environment, all contribute to making Access the very best option for desktop computer data source development.

Since Access is developed to be easy to use as well as approachable, it was never intended as a platform for the most reputable and durable applications. In general, upsizing need to take place when these qualities end up being essential for the application. Luckily, the flexibility of Access allows you to upsize to SQL Server in a selection of methods, from a quick cost-effective, data-moving situation to complete application redesign.

Access offers a rich selection of information architectures that enable it to handle data in a variety of methods. When considering an upsizing task, it is very important to recognize the variety of ways Access may be configured to utilize its native Jet database format and also SQL Server in both solitary as well as multi-user atmospheres.

Gain access to as well as the Jet Engine
Microsoft Gain access to has its very own data source engine-- the Microsoft Jet Database Engine (likewise called the ACE with Accessibility 2007's introduction of the ACCDB format). Jet was designed from the starting to support solitary user and multiuser data sharing on a lan. Databases have a maximum dimension of 2 GB, although an Access database can link to various other databases using linked tables as well as multiple backend databases to workaround the 2 GB restriction.

But Gain access to is greater than a database engine. It is also an application advancement environment that enables individuals to make questions, create types and also records, as well as write macros and also Visual Fundamental for Applications (VBA) module code to automate an application. In its default configuration, Access utilizes Jet inside to store its style objects such as types, records, macros, as well as modules as well as utilizes Jet to keep all table data.

One of the primary benefits of Gain access to upsizing is that you can upgrade your application to continuously utilize its types, records, macros and also modules, and change the Jet Engine with SQL Server. This allows the very best of both worlds: the simplicity of use of Gain access to with the dependability as well as safety and security of SQL Server.

Prior to you try to convert an Access database to SQL Server, make sure you understand:

Which applications belong in Microsoft Gain access to vs. SQL Server? Not every database should be modified.
The reasons for upsizing your database. See to it SQL Server gives you just what you look for.

The tradeoffs for doing so. There are pluses and also minuses depending on just what you're attempting to enhance. See to it you are not migrating to SQL Server only for efficiency factors.
Oftentimes, performance lowers when an application is upsized, especially for fairly little databases (under 200 MEGABYTES).

Some performance issues are unassociated to the backend data source. Improperly developed queries and also table style won't be dealt with by upsizing. Microsoft Access tables check my source supply some functions that SQL Server tables do not such as an automatic refresh when the information changes. SQL Server calls for a specific requery.

Choices for Moving Microsoft Accessibility to SQL Server
There are numerous choices for hosting SQL Server data sources:

A regional instance of SQL Express, which is a free version of SQL Server can be set up on each customer's device

A common SQL Server data source on your network

A cloud host such as SQL Azure. Cloud hosts have safety and security that restriction which IP addresses can fetch data, so fixed IP addresses and/or VPN is essential.
There are numerous ways to upsize your Microsoft Accessibility data sources to SQL Server:

Move the information to SQL Server as well as link to it from your Access database while maintaining the existing Access application.
Adjustments could be should sustain SQL Server questions and also distinctions from Access databases.
Convert a Gain access to MDB data source to a Gain access to Data Task (ADP) that attaches straight to a SQL Server data source.
Given that ADPs were deprecated in Access 2013, we do not recommend this alternative.
Usage Microsoft Accessibility with MS Azure.
With Office365, your information is submitted right into a SQL Server database held by SQL Azure with an Accessibility Web front end
Appropriate for standard viewing and editing and enhancing of information throughout the web
Unfortunately, Accessibility Internet Apps do not have the customization includes comparable to VBA in Accessibility desktop solutions
Migrate the entire application to the.NET Framework, ASP.NET, and also SQL Server platform, or recreate it on SharePoint.
A hybrid remedy that places the data in SQL Server with one more front-end plus an Accessibility front-end data source.
SQL Server can be the traditional variation organized on a venture high quality web server or a totally free SQL Server Express edition mounted on your COMPUTER

Data source Obstacles in an Organization

Every organization has to get over database obstacles to accomplish their objective. These challenges include:
• Making best use of roi
• Taking care of human resources
• Fast deployment
• Versatility and maintainability
• Scalability (secondary).


Maximizing Return on Investment.

Optimizing return on investment is much more critical compared to ever before. Management requires tangible outcomes for the costly financial investments in data source application advancement. Visit Website Lots of data source advancement initiatives fail to produce the results they assure. Selecting the best modern technology and strategy for each and every degree in an organization is crucial to making the most of roi. This implies selecting the best overall return, which doesn't suggest choosing the least expensive initial remedy. This is frequently one of the most crucial choice a chief information policeman (CIO) or primary modern technology police officer (CTO) makes.

Taking Care Of Human Resources.

Taking care of individuals to tailor modern technology is testing. The even more complicated the innovation or application, the fewer people are qualified to manage it, and also the extra pricey they are to employ. Turn over is always an issue, and having the right criteria is critical to efficiently sustaining tradition applications. Training as well as staying on par with innovation are likewise challenging.


Quick Implementation.

Developing data source applications swiftly is necessary, not only for reducing prices, however, for responding to inner or client demands. The ability to develop applications swiftly provides a substantial competitive advantage.

The IT manager is in charge of using alternatives as well as making tradeoffs to support business needs of the organization. Using different technologies, you can supply company choice makers selections, such as a 60 percent solution in 3 months, a 90 percent solution in twelve months, or a 99 percent option in twenty-four months. (As opposed to months, it could be bucks.) In some cases, time to market is most crucial, various other times it could be cost, as well as various other times features or protection are most important. Demands alter promptly and are unforeseeable. We stay in a "good enough" instead of a best globe, so knowing ways to deliver "adequate" remedies rapidly gives you as well as your company an one-upmanship.


Flexibility and Maintainability.
Even with the very best system layout, by the time numerous month advancement initiatives are finished, requires modification. Versions follow versions, as well as a system that's designed to be versatile and also able to fit modification could suggest the distinction in between success as well as failure for the individuals' professions.

Scalability.

Systems should be designed to handle the anticipated browse around here data as well as more. However numerous systems are never finished, are thrown out soon, or change a lot with time that the preliminary evaluations are wrong. Scalability is essential, but often lesser compared to a quick remedy. If the application effectively supports development, scalability can be included later when it's economically warranted.

Leave a Reply

Your email address will not be published. Required fields are marked *